A prestigious award: Bibenda's 'Five Grapes'


The guide is published by the 'Federazione Italiana Sommelier', the Italian federation of sommeliers, with the labels that have obtained this prestigious recognition, born in 2013 from the split between the Italian Sommelier Association and the Roman delegation led by Franco Maria Ricci, reconstituted in autonomy. From the 2015 edition, the guide has become the expression of the FIS and the team of sommeliers led by president Franco Maria Ricci, who founded and directed it since 1998.

The evaluation is the result of several tasting sessions carried out at the headquarters in Rome. The samples were sent freely by producers or, more rarely, obtained in wine shops or restaurants. The best bottles, those that have demonstrated an excellent quality from an organoleptic point of view, were admitted to a final tasting session, during which the sommeliers decided on the award of the Bibenda 5 Grappoli prize.

Currently, about 20,000 samples are being tasted, belonging to another 20,000 Italian wineries. Among these, the winemaking expressions awarded and reviewed in the guide are more than 600. These numbers alone are enough to give an idea of the enormous work behind the publication of the guide, which is closer and closer, year after year, to an ambition for encyclopaedic completeness. All the types produced nationally are taken into account: from Moscato, which is known to be one of the most popular wines, to reds and passiti, from whites to liquorosi, to Nero d'Avola!

The final tasting phase takes place every year in July, August and September, while the guide is published during the autumn. This publication summarises the centigrade scores obtained from the bottles reviewed:

  • Grade 5 / from 91 to 100 / excellence
  • Grade 4 / from 85 to 90 / high level and outstanding value
  • Grade 3 / from 80 to 84 / good level and particular finesse
  • Grade 2 / from 74 to 79 / medium level and pleasant workmanship

In addition to wines, grappas and extra virgin olive oil are also evaluated with the same criteria. The publication of prizes is accompanied by a card with a full organoleptic description and matching proposals. Excellence in the Italian wine panorama


Thanks to the publication of the guide and the Cinque Grappoli award, sommeliers have been able to enhance and propose to an increasingly wide audience the Italian wine excellence. Over the years have been the best expressions of all the various types produced in our peninsula: not only the great champions known throughout the world as Brunello di Montalcino, red of Tuscany produced in the province of Siena, or the Barolo, but also rarer and niche typical wines.

Some labels, benefiting from the prestigious recognition, have established themselves as iconic expressions and reference points, dominating the market. This is the case of the Lambrusco Otello Nero from Cantina Ceci, the first Lambrusco to have obtained the highest score in the history of driving, awarded by the highest score for several successive editions. The evaluation is carried out taking into account all the characteristics found during the tasting phase, which can be classified in three macro-categories: visual, olfactory and taste-olfactory. The perfect consistency found between the various characteristics, combined with final considerations focused mainly on the assessment of the quality level and the territorial typicality, determine the allocation of the final score, by a team of competent and experienced sommeliers. The publication of the guide and awards is anticipated each year from the list of the 10 best samples. This is a long-awaited preview that marks, among the various labels that have achieved the highest recognition, 10 absolute category champions. In this regard, the editors stated: "We are talking about wines that, besides having obtained the Cinque Grappoli, have more influenced us, struck our sensitivity and transmitted great emotions". With these rankings and these awards the sommeliers have confirmed to the fans that the quality level in Italy is constantly improving, revealing how even in those wine regions, once considered of B series, great excellence is now produced.
